Rev. Fr. Emeka Nwosuh, O.P., Ph.D.

Rev. Fr. Emeka Nwosuh, O.P., Ph.D., is a distinguished scholar, philosopher, and Dominican priest who has made significant contributions to the field of philosophy and religious studies. Fr. Emeka Nwosuh is widely recognized for his deep intellectual insights and extensive knowledge in various areas of philosophy. As a Ph.D holder, he has dedicated his career to teaching, research, and writing, with a particular focus on metaphysics, ethics, and philosophy of religion. His scholarly work explores profound questions about the nature of reality, the foundations of morality, and the interface between faith and reason.

As a Dominican priest, Fr. Emeka Nwosuh embodies the Dominican Order's commitment to intellectual rigor and the pursuit of truth. He combines his theological background with philosophical inquiry, engaging in interdisciplinary dialogue that enriches both fields. His unique perspective and ability to bridge the gap between philosophy and theology have garnered him respect and admiration within academic circles.
